Position Overview:
We have an exciting opportunity to support the rapid growth of our brand and create compelling marketing materials to promote season campaigns, new product launches, store expansions and openings, and so much more! Reporting to our Events Graphic Designer, our Graphic Design Intern will assist in delivering creative and artful marketing materials. This role combines the need for help with company-wide event collateral, wholesale marketing support, and seasonal brand initiatives.
Responsibilities:
• The Graphic Design Intern will partner with both the Events Graphic Designer and the Wholesale Graphic Designer to create compelling and revenue driving marketing collateral.
• Projects will vary between printed and digital collateral, and require continual cross departmental collaboration.
• Projects include, but aren’t limited to:
o Creating fun and compelling, customer-facing event invites for stores, marketing events, and activations.
o Assisting with the maintenance of the backend invite portal used by store managers and local marketing and philanthropic managers.
o Creating bounce backs for events, marketing, and promotions. This type of project will require printer communication and a chance to learn more about print production.
o Help brainstorm creative swag, mural, and activation ideas.
o Assist with line lists and other wholesale selling support materials.
o Partnering with the graphic design team to assist with seasonal campaign production work.
o Assisting in the creation and production of collateral for our College Campus Ambassadors.
Our Ideal Candidate Will Have:
• The ability to work 40 hours per week (Monday through Friday, 9:00 am – 5:00 pm)
• Availability to work May 26th- July 31st, 2020. Consideration will be given for special life events with the exception of Internship Orientation (Tuesday, May 26th)
o Fourth of July will be observed as a company holiday
• The ability to demonstrate strong leadership among peers and across the organization
• A high level of accountability, reliability and initiative
• A proven ability to execute with consistent delivery
• Exceptional organizational skills and attention to detail
• Excellent written and verbal communication skills
• A strong ability to build relationship with co-workers and keep others informed
• A growth mindset: desire to learn, grow and embrace new ideas
• A shared appreciation for our 3 core values of Family, Fashion and Philanthropy
• Must understand and be able to proficiently work in the Adobe Suite- Illustrator, Photoshop, and InDesign.
• A clear understanding of design principals such as composition, typography, and color theory
• Must have a creative eye and be willing to push the boundaries to find innovative and original solutions to design problems
• Familiarity with print production and printer communication.
• An understanding of digital design basics.
• Willingness to jump into new projects and be flexible within a team setting.
